The room was a decent size by Japan standards, with a desk and chair which was handy. The bathroom was clean and a good size. The TV was large and connected to streaming services. I like the coin laundry down the hall - I didn't have to go home with a suitcase of smelly things. They also had loan foot massagers which I thought was a nice touch.
The buffet was a Japanese breakfast which was delicious.
It's about a 10 minute walk to Shinjuku Station, but there's a smaller station next door. There's cafes and restaurants very closeby.
The cleanliness of the room could have been better. The wall that my bed was pressed against had some pretty sus-looking stains.

If you want to be close to Shinjuku station this is the place to be and the rooms weren't all that loud even if they were on the smaller side. Things feel really busy the moment you step outside. It is close to a really nice coffee place called Coffee Swamp that opens early if you have jetlag. Laundry machines were very straightforward and cheap.
The pillows were half fluffy and half like sandbags, so be ready for that if you need really soft pillows to sleep. I also didn't love checking in and out on a machine and having to go to the lobby for toiletries. Having said that, it was pretty affordable to stay for several nights there and the room was clean.
